Central Toronto Veterinary Referral Clinic (CTVRC) in Toronto is seeking an experienced Emergency Veterinarian for locum shifts. You will work with highly specialized veterinarians and technicians in a 24-hour, state-of-the-art facility offering ultrasound, digital radiography, CT, surgical suites, and advanced monitoring.
You will join a team dedicated to high-quality care, teamwork, and continuous professional growth, with a supportive work environment and opportunities for mentorship.
Responsibilities include both primary and referral emergencies and care of our in-hospital referral patients. You will be working with highly specialized and experienced veterinarians and technicians with access to onsite Ultrasound, digital radiography and computerized tomography, surgical suite(s), state-of-the-art monitoring equipment.
You should have a solid knowledge base in emergency medicine, possess a progressive attitude, be team orientated, and exhibit rigorous clinical judgment. If you are self-motivated, have strong interpersonal communication and excellent customer service skills, we want you on our team.
Central Toronto Veterinary Referral and Emergency Clinic (CTVRC) is a premier specialty centre, providing the highest quality of care for our patients, clients and referring veterinarians. Our hospital is a 24-hour, state-of-the-art, service-driven facility for small animals in greater Toronto and the surrounding area. CTVRC provides specialized care and comprehensive services in emergency, internal medicine, cardiology, surgery, ophthalmology, anesthesia, and oncology.
Our mission is to provide the highest quality of veterinary care to patients, while providing a positive, collaborative, and supportive working environment.
